Best time to go to Scarborough Town Centre

The best time to visit Scarborough Town Centre is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January and February are its coolest month on average. At the time of February,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January25.2°F (-3.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
February25.2°F (-3.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
March33.3°F (0.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
May54.3°F (12.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June64.4°F (18.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
July71.6°F (22.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August71.2°F (21.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
September65.1°F (18.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
October53.4°F (11.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November41.5°F (5.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
December32.9°F (0.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Scarborough Town Centre

When visiting Scarborough Town Centre, you have several airport options. Toronto Pearson International Airport (YYZ) is located 30.6km away, with nearby hotels such as the Sandman Signature Toronto Airport Hotel and Hilton Toronto Airport Hotel & Suites, both offering convenient access. Billy Bishop Toronto City Airport (YTZ) is 19.3km away, featuring luxury accommodations like Shangri-La Toronto and Bisha, a Luxury Collection Hotel, which provide transport services. Lastly, John C. Munro Hamilton International Airport (YHM) is 86.9km from Scarborough, with options like The Barracks Inn and Sheraton Hamilton Hotel. Each airport offers distinct advantages for your travel needs.

How can I get to Scarborough Town Centre?
With so many ways to get around, seeing the area around Scarborough Town Centre is easy. You can take advantage of metro transport at Scarborough Centre Station, McCowan Station and Midland Station. If you'd like to explore more of the area, hop aboard a train from Agincourt Station, Eglinton Station or Kennedy GO Station.
